Easy Storage

When you are choosing a mobility scooter, think about the way you plan to keep it in storage when it is not in use. Many scooters can fold which makes them easier to store in the garage or in the trunk of the car. Some scooters even have auto-folding features that allow them to fold at the touch of one button. This feature is especially useful for those who may not be able fold their scooters themselves.

Additionally, many of these mobility scooters are light and compact to make them easy to transport. They can be disassembled into smaller pieces which allows people to transport them on planes or trains with ease. This portability allows individuals to lead a healthy life, allowing them the opportunity to spend time with their friends, visit museums and zoos, shop in malls, and walk in their neighborhood.

For those who reside in homes or apartments with small spaces the folding scooter could be a great storage solution. By folding the scooter when not in use users can place it in a closet or corner and free up space for other purposes. For those who reside in areas that are less accessible, a shed outside can be a safe and secure place to store the mobility scooter that folds. But, before you implement any outside storage solutions, it's important to research local regulations to ensure that you're not in violation of any laws. When storing the scooter outdoors you should cover it with a tarp to protect it from rain and other weather conditions. This will keep the scooter from becoming rusted or damaged over time.

Comfortable Ride

While it's important to consider a scooter's dimensions when buying one, you also need to make sure it provides you with a comfortable ride. Examine the seat to be sure it's sufficient for you based on your measurements. Ride around in a safe place. Find a backrest or cushion and be sure to think about how much support you need when evaluating different models.

Folding scooters are designed to provide an enjoyable ride indoors and out. They are compact enough to fit into tight spaces, or around furniture, but strong enough to handle the paved paths and sidewalks in outdoor areas. Some have the option of upgrading their battery to get a longer range.

To get the best experience from your mobility scooter it's important to know how to operate it. The models and brands of the scooter will differ, but the process is usually activated by pressing a button or remote. Some scooters then unfold on their own and allow you to easily lift up the seat to begin riding.

Another thing to think about is the weight of the scooter when folded and dismantled. This is important for those who have difficulty lifting or bent over. It can affect the ease of store and transport the scooter. Check the product specifications and find out how heavy the most heaviest part of the scooter is. Be sure that you are in a position to handle it. Compare the prices of the various models and determine which one offers the best value.

There are two kinds of folding mobility scooters: manual and automatic. Manual models require the user or caregiver to fold the device manually by using a scissor system. They can be difficult to operate if the person is not physically able to fold them and they use more battery power than counterparts that don't fold.

Automated models, however, utilize the remote to fold or unfold the vehicle. This type of mobility scooter is more user-friendly and is able to be controlled from a distance making it ideal for those who live on their own or do not want to face the hassles of manually folding their scooter. These models are lighter than manual scooters and can be carried in the trunk of a vehicle.
